Karen’sKorner Buyer contingency addendum Right of first refusal. The purchase contract has not been activated yet. Buyer and seller will become obligated to perform ONLY after the contingency is met.

Karen’sKorner With the financing contingency, appraisal contingency, inspection contingency The contract is ACTIVE; and buyer IS OBLIGATED to work diligently to meet the conditions. BUT… buyer’s obligation to complete the sale is contingent.

Karen’sKorner The contract is ACTIVE; and buyer IS OBLIGATED to work diligently to meet the conditions. BUT… buyer’s obligation to complete the sale is contingent.

Karen’sKorner When a contract is contingent upon the buyer selling a property, The purchase contract is NOT EVEN ACTIVE until buyer meets the contingency. Buyer not obligated to get accepted offer. Buyer not even obligated to put his home on the market. Buyer not obligated to work diligently to get loan approval.

Karen’sKorner Specify “Pending” if… There is an active contract (whether or not there are contingencies to buyers obligation to complete the sale). Specify “Pending Continue to Show” if… Your seller has requested that you continue to show the property; but there is an active contract. Specify “Active with Contingency” when… There is a buyer contingency addendum Change to “Pending” or “Pending continue to show” when the contingency is removed.
